Robert Anderson Papers
The Robert Anderson Papers contain the business, political, and legal papers; business and personal correspondence; and daybooks and ledgers for the varied interests and ventures of Robert Anderson (1781-1859), a Williamsburg and Yorktown merchant, Whig politician, agent for the Mutual Assurance Society and the Aetna Insurance Company, director of the James City Steamboat Company, and holder of extensive real estate in Williamsburg and Yorktown.
Major-Marable Papers
The Major-Marable Papers contain plantation, business and personal papers (1703-1929) of the Major and Marable families of Charles City and Sussex Counties (Virginia). The papers document the economic life of planters and merchants in colonial, post-revolutionary and antebellum Virginia. Subjects include plantation management and overseers; estate administration; litigation over delinquent accounts; family medicine; school tuition; tobacco and corn crops; shoe making; management, sale and ownership of slaves; and runaway slaves.
John Norton and Sons Papers
The John Norton and Sons Papers include letters, bills, accounts, receipts, and bills of lading of this mercantile firm. The majority of the letters were written to John Norton (1719-1777), of London, or his son, John Hatley Norton (1745-1797), the firm's representative in Yorktown, Virginia, during the period 1766-1798.
Robinson Papers
The Robinson Papers, 1684-1915 includes original seventeenth, eighteenth, nineteenth, and early twentieth century manuscripts, official documents, sketches, and photographs, as well as copies of original letters and documents relating to Charles W. Robinson and his ancestors. His ancestor, Christopher Robinson arrived in Virginia, from England, in approximately 1668 and built a plantation, Hewick. The bulk of the material relates to Charles W. Robinson's efforts to trace and register his family pedigree with London's Herald's College.
Shirley Plantation Collection
The Shirley Plantation Collection includes an inventory and descriptions of the plantation and family papers (1650-1989) of the Carter family of Shirley Plantation located on the James River in Charles City County, Virginia. Included are 16,000 items, 93 volumes, 1,400 photographs, and 1,000 books. The original documents are on deposit with Colonial Williamsburg.
Photocopied Manuscript Collections Guide
This includes listings and inventories of all processed photocopies housed at the John D. Rockefeller, Jr. Library. Not all original manuscripts used for these photocopies belong to Colonial Williamsburg.
Transcript Collections Guide
This includes listings and inventories of all processed transcripts housed at the John D. Rockefeller, Jr. Library. Not all original manuscripts used for these transcriptions are owned by Colonial Williamsburg.
Microforms Short Title/Subject Catalog
This provides title and subject access to a portion (as of 1996) of the processed microfilm and microfiche collections owned by Colonial Williamsburg and housed at the John D. Rockefeller, Jr. Library with the exception of the Virginia Colonial Records Project microfilm. Not all original manuscripts filmed belong to Colonial Williamsburg.
